Luckily, you can easily open your placed images in Photoshop by using the context sensitive pop-up menu. The main point here is that TIFF is a very open, accessible, and flexible file format. TIFF, along with Photoshop PSD and Photoshop PDF, supports saving layered files and works in all color modes. When you save in TIFF format, you can also compress files in several different compression schemes, and compression with TIFF files doesn’t lose data unless you choose a JPEG compression.

- The TIFF format is also open and well-documented, so most editing/viewing software can read it. When you save a file in TIFF format from Photoshop, you get several options for compression. You can choose from no compression (uncompressed), LZW compression, or ZIP compression. ZIP compression is a newer option.

What Is TIFF File Format?
TIFF (Tagged Image File Format) is a moveable resolution bitmapped file format of an image developed by Aldus (part of Adobe) in 1986.
Numerous digital cameras support TIFF format for saving the photographs on the memory cards, SD card or other storage or digital devices. Well, it is very common for moving color or gray-scale pictures into page layout applications but is less suited to delivering web content.

Where to make this choice
In Lightroom’s Preferences; just click the External Editing tab and you’ll see a pop-up File Format menu near the top right.
So, which do you choose? TIFF or PSD?
For me, this is an easy choice: Both TIFF files and PSD files (Photoshop’s native file format) are “Lossless” — so whichever you choose there is no loss of quality due to file compression (like you’d get with JPEG files), so the quality
However, TIFFs are MUCH larger in file size than PSD files, without giving Photographers any advantage whatsoever. In fact, the only reason I would ever use a TIFF file is if I am sharing my image with a graphic designer who is using a graphics program that doesn’t accept PSD files. This means that they’re not using any Adobe product since all Adobe apps accept PSD files, so they are using some weird, probably outdated application because nearly all graphics programs accept PSDs. In short, it would be really rare to find a designer these days who can’t take PSDs. If I ran into that rare instance, I’d just open the image in Photoshop and save it as a TIFF file. Boom, done.
So, for me, this is an easy choice. I would choose (and recommend) sending your images over to Photoshop as PSDs. You get much, much smaller file sizes with no real downside. 🙂
